#c603d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c603d1 is composed of 77.6% red, 1.2%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.3% cyan, 98.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 296.8 degrees, a saturation of 97.2% and a lightness of 41.6%. #c603d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ff06ff with #8d00a3.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

#c603d1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c603d1 has RGB values of R:198, G:3,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 12977105.
